SEATING: It's a small shop but they make good use of space for seating. So far I've always found a place to sit, and I've come at different times throughout the day. POWER OUTLETS: Yes! Each little cluster of seating has at least one. They've also invested in multiple power strips. Why more coffee shops don't do this I have no idea. ATMOSPHERE: Artsy but cozy. They've got a record player with plenty of records you can flip through, books to read, and even board games. COFFEE: Good! They even offer coffee ice cubes so your iced coffee doesn't get watered down. FOOD: They've got the basics, like bagels and muffins. My only complaint about this place is that they could offer more food.
